Summary

Senate Resolution 1005 is a ceremonial resolution recognizing and commending Mayor Patti Garrett of Decatur, Georgia, upon her retirement. The resolution recites her years of public service, including her involvement in the Oakhurst community, her service on the Decatur City Commission beginning in 2010, and her election as mayor in 2016. It highlights her leadership on downtown development, land use planning, Safe Routes to School, expanded use of technology and social media, and the city’s purchase of Legacy Park. The resolution does not change substantive law or create new legal obligations. Instead, it serves as an official expression of appreciation by the Georgia Senate and authorizes the Secretary of the Senate to provide a copy to Mayor Garrett. Its practical effect is limited to public recognition and commemoration of her service to the City of Decatur and the State of Georgia.
